Licensed Funeral Director
Robert E. Bean was born and raised in nearby Lebanon County and moved to Reading in 1946, and worked at the former Gibson Funeral Home. In 1955 he and his wife, the late Jacqueline D. Bean, founded the first Bean Funeral Home. Robert is a 1949 graduate of the American Academy of Mortuary Science in New York City, and received his license that same year from the PA State Board. From 1951 to 1954, Robert served his country as an Artillery Sergeant in the Korean War.

Licensed Funeral Director / Certified Celebrant
Kevin Bean is a Berks County native and lifetime resident. As the son of Robert E. Bean, and the late Jacqueline D. Bean, founders of Bean Funeral Homes, Kevin literally grew up in funeral service, helping his parents and learning the business. After attending Penn State University, Kevin went on to become a 1981 graduate of the Dallas (Texas) Institute of Mortuary Science. He became a licensed funeral director in the state of PA in 1982 and now manages the four Bean locations in Shillington, Reading, Sinking Spring, and Exeter Township. Kevin has two sons and enjoys time with his family and scuba diving in the Florida Keys.
